
In a significant move to bolster defence cooperation, India and Armenia recently conducted a high-level Joint Working Group meeting that marks a new chapter in their strategic partnership. The meeting saw both nations engaging in comprehensive discussions to enhance their military collaboration and explore new avenues for defence cooperation.
Strengthening Bilateral Defence Ties
The defence officials from both countries delved into various aspects of military cooperation, focusing on mutual security interests and regional stability. The meeting served as a platform to review existing defence partnerships and identify potential areas for expanded collaboration.
Key Discussion Points
During the productive session, representatives explored multiple dimensions of defence cooperation, including:
- Military training and exchange programs
- Defence technology sharing and development
- Joint exercises and capacity building initiatives
- Regional security challenges and cooperation mechanisms
